Biden calls Putin a 'worthy adversary.' Here's what to expect when they meet
Vice President Joe Biden and Vladimir Putin, then Russia's prime minister, shake hands in Moscow. The two men will meet one-on-one in Geneva on Wednesday./ President Biden agrees with Russian President Vladimir Putin on at least one thing: Relations between their two nations are currently at a very low ebb.
